Sri Lanka has new heroes emerging from the
ongoing three-Test series against Australia and yesterday it was the
turn of Dhananjaya de Silva, one of the lesser known cricketers
because he surfaced from a quartet of schools like Lalith
Athulathmudali Vidyalaya, Ratmalana, Debarawewa MV Hambantota,
Mahanama College and eventually Richmond College Galle.
Sri Lanka’s new kid on the block Dhananjaya de
Silva said the batting with vice-captain Dinesh Chandimal helped him
to reach his maiden Test hundred on the opening day of the third and
final Test against Australia at the SSCgrounds yesterday.
RIO DE JANEIRO, Aug. 13 - Sri Lanka’s promising
long distance runner Niluka Geethani Rajasekara will make her
Olympic debut when she competes in the women’s marathon of the Rio
2016 Games to be worked off at Sambodromo here Sunday (14)
commencing at 9.30 am local time (6 pm SL time).
